well im looking for tails, my buddy sold the set that were in it before i decided to turn it into a couch. i had to cut it up to fit it up the steps.
i cut it into for pieces, the rear quarters, the spare tire tub and the roof. but i cut it in places where you wouldnt be able to see it when i got it all done... right now i just have some screws holding it together until i grab my welder from my shop... im just gonna tack it all back together like every 6" so it will be alil more rigid... i have a set of R rear seats sitting around, i might somehow work those into the project.
Also i have a converter that changes 120v to 12v so im gonna make the taillights work.
